Vermont unemployment rate, 5.3%, is among lowest in America
To those who say that Vermont is a bad place to do business, that our bold policies for job growth aren't getting results, that our optimism about Vermont's jobs future is not matched by progress, I ask you to consider these facts: our unemployment
rate at the peak of the recession was 7.3%; today it is among the lowest in America at 5.3%. Over the past year, new jobs in Vermont grew by 62% over the prior year, more than any other state in the nation.
Vermont ranked second in a recent study of how well states use tax breaks and economic development subsidies to actually create jobs. If you don't believe the data, I invite you to join me on the road, reaching out to Vermont's job creators.
My administration and I commit ourselves every day to attracting entrepreneurs and growing jobs, one job at a time, as we slowly but surely grow our way out of the most painful recession in our nation's history.
